I was interviewed once and hired on the spot. During the interview, I
was told that the company helped with college tuition and rewarded
employees for completing advanced degrees. I was also told that I had to
start as a contract employee hired through a temp agency but that would
only be for 3 months.
I was subsequently, kept a contractor for over 2 years during which time
I was never able to take advantage of any of the benefits that were
presented to me in my interview. By the time I was converted to regular
employee status all of the benefits that had been presented to me in the
interview, the things that had made the company unique such as flexible
hoiurs, college tuition reimbursement, rewards for advanced degrees,
sabbaticals, reimbursement for healthclub membership,401K comntribution
matching, etc., had been eliminated. The company's greatest asset is the
people working there but a very significant portion of the employees are
only there because the local economy is so bad.
